A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
AN ACT
relating to the date by which certain inmates must be released on
parole.
       B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
       SECTION 1.  Section 508.141, Government Code, is amended by
amending Subsections (b) through (e) and adding Subsection (h) to
read as follows:
       (b)  A [parole is issued only on the order of a] parole panel
shall issue an order that releases an inmate, other than an inmate
serving a sentence for an offense described by Section 508.149, to
parole not later than the 45th day after the date the parole panel
determines that: [.
       [(c)  Before releasing an inmate on parole, a parole panel
may have the inmate appear before the panel and interview the
inmate.
       [(d)  A parole panel may release an inmate on parole during
the parole month established for the inmate if the panel determines
that the inmate's release will not increase the likelihood of harm
to the public.
       [(e)  A parole panel may release an inmate on parole only
when:]
             (1)  arrangements have been made for the inmate's
employment or for the inmate's maintenance and care; [and]
             (2)  the [parole panel believes that the] inmate is
able and willing to fulfill the obligations of a law-abiding
citizen;
             (3)  the inmate has completed any program requirements
imposed by the parole panel as a condition of release; and
             (4)  any applicable release date specified by the panel
has been met.
       (h)  The department shall submit to the lieutenant governor,
the speaker of the house of representatives, the presiding officers
of the standing committees in the senate and house of
representatives that are primarily responsible for criminal
justice, and, if applicable, the Criminal Justice Legislative
Oversight Committee an annual report containing the number of
releases and describing the justification for the releases of
inmates to parole later than the date described by Subsection (b).
       SECTION 2.  The change in law made by this Act applies to any
inmate who is confined in a facility operated by or under contract
with the Texas Department of Criminal Justice on or after the
effective date of this Act, regardless of when the inmate's period
of confinement began.
       SECTION 3.  This Act takes effect September 1, 2007.
